the truth behind my happiness

It is said that you are the average of the five people who you most associate with in life. For me, that would be my two sisters (and brothers-in-law), a good friend who I work with, my dad, and well, of course, my mom. Since it’s Mother’s Day, I want to share with you the truth behind all of my happiness, my mom.

As a twenty-five-year-old man, to say that I am a momma’s boy would be an understatement.

Some may choose to spend the majority of their time with only their friends, some may choose to spend their time with random strangers who are highly accomplished, but I choose to spend the majority of my time with my parents. My parents are the two individuals who I want to be the most like in my life, and they are the reason that I am not only alive but the reason that I am as happy as I am today.

Through a lot of the obstacles that I have faced in life, the hardest part has always been feeling as if I was always alone. I was rapidly losing all of my friends, I wasn’t talking to others or doing the things that I once enjoyed doing, and overall mentally, I simply didn’t care about life.

Since my dad travelled a lot for work, my mom was basically the only person who I would ever talk to. She was the person who was there to talk to me when I needed someone to talk to, the person who was there for me to catch me when I fell, and she was the friend whose shoulder I would cry on when I was having a bad day. While she may not know it, she is the reason that I am alive today.

Had it not have been for my mom being there for me every step of the way to tell me that everything would be alright, I would not be here today.

Had it not have been for my mom constantly challenging me to become the best version of myself each and every day, I would not be here today.

Had it not have been for my mom being the best friend that she is when I needed a friend the most, I would not be here today.

Had it not have been for my mom turning around that day in Utah when she had a gut feeling that something bad was about to happen, I would not be here today.

Not only did my mom give me life by bringing me into this world, but my mom has saved my life on numerous occasions. She is the reason that I am the person who I am today, and she is the reason behind all of my happiness. But more importantly, my mom is the reason that I am still alive. Without her, I wouldn’t have found anything to be happy about in life, and without her, I fear that my mental illnesses would have taken my life.
